How the formula works
Both imperial hundredweight per teaspoon and decagram per liter meas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in imperial hundredweight per teaspoon by 1.030699e6 to get decagram per liter. To reverse the conversion, multiply a decagram per liter value by 9.702154e-7 to get back to imperial hundredweight per teaspoon.
